public static final class ListTagsResponse.Builder extends GeneratedMessageV3.Builder<ListTagsResponse.Builder> implements ListTagsResponseOrBuilder
The response from listing tags.
Protobuf type google.devtools.artifactregistry.v1beta2.ListTagsResponse
Inherited Members
com.google.protobuf.GeneratedMessageV3.Builder.getUnknownFieldSetBuilder()
com.google.protobuf.GeneratedMessageV3.Builder.mergeUnknownLengthDelimitedField(int,com.google.protobuf.ByteString)
com.google.protobuf.GeneratedMessageV3.Builder.mergeUnknownVarintField(int,int)
com.google.protobuf.GeneratedMessageV3.Builder.parseUnknownField(com.google.protobuf.CodedInputStream,com.google.protobuf.ExtensionRegistryLite,int)
com.google.protobuf.GeneratedMessageV3.Builder.setUnknownFieldSetBuilder(com.google.protobuf.UnknownFieldSet.Builder)
Static Methods
public static final Descriptors.Descriptor getDescriptor()
Returns
Methods
public ListTagsResponse.Builder addAllTags(Iterable<? extends Tag> values)
The tags returned.
repeated .google.devtools.artifactregistry.v1beta2.Tag tags = 1;
Parameter
Name | Description |
values | Iterable<? extends com.google.devtools.artifactregistry.v1beta2.Tag>
|
Returns
public ListTagsResponse.Builder addRepeatedField(Descriptors.FieldDescriptor field, Object value)
Parameters
Returns
Overrides
public ListTagsResponse.Builder addTags(Tag value)
The tags returned.
repeated .google.devtools.artifactregistry.v1beta2.Tag tags = 1;
Parameter
Returns
public ListTagsResponse.Builder addTags(Tag.Builder builderForValue)
The tags returned.
repeated .google.devtools.artifactregistry.v1beta2.Tag tags = 1;
Parameter
Returns
public ListTagsResponse.Builder addTags(int index, Tag value)
The tags returned.
repeated .google.devtools.artifactregistry.v1beta2.Tag tags = 1;
Parameters
Name | Description |
index | int
|
value | Tag
|
Returns
public ListTagsResponse.Builder addTags(int index, Tag.Builder builderForValue)
The tags returned.
repeated .google.devtools.artifactregistry.v1beta2.Tag tags = 1;
Parameters
Returns
public Tag.Builder addTagsBuilder()
The tags returned.
repeated .google.devtools.artifactregistry.v1beta2.Tag tags = 1;
Returns
public Tag.Builder addTagsBuilder(int index)
The tags returned.
repeated .google.devtools.artifactregistry.v1beta2.Tag tags = 1;
Parameter
Returns
public ListTagsResponse build()
Returns
public ListTagsResponse buildPartial()
Returns
public ListTagsResponse.Builder clear()
Returns
Overrides
public ListTagsResponse.Builder clearField(Descriptors.FieldDescriptor field)
Parameter
Returns
Overrides
clearNextPageToken()
public ListTagsResponse.Builder clearNextPageToken()
The token to retrieve the next page of tags, or empty if there are no
more tags to return.
string next_page_token = 2;
Returns
public ListTagsResponse.Builder clearOneof(Descriptors.OneofDescriptor oneof)
Parameter
Returns
Overrides
public ListTagsResponse.Builder clearTags()
The tags returned.
repeated .google.devtools.artifactregistry.v1beta2.Tag tags = 1;
Returns
public ListTagsResponse.Builder clone()
Returns
Overrides
public ListTagsResponse getDefaultInstanceForType()
Returns
public Descriptors.Descriptor getDescriptorForType()
Returns
Overrides
getNextPageToken()
public String getNextPageToken()
The token to retrieve the next page of tags, or empty if there are no
more tags to return.
string next_page_token = 2;
Returns
Type | Description |
String | The nextPageToken.
|
getNextPageTokenBytes()
public ByteString getNextPageTokenBytes()
The token to retrieve the next page of tags, or empty if there are no
more tags to return.
string next_page_token = 2;
Returns
Type | Description |
ByteString | The bytes for nextPageToken.
|
public Tag getTags(int index)
The tags returned.
repeated .google.devtools.artifactregistry.v1beta2.Tag tags = 1;
Parameter
Returns
public Tag.Builder getTagsBuilder(int index)
The tags returned.
repeated .google.devtools.artifactregistry.v1beta2.Tag tags = 1;
Parameter
Returns
public List<Tag.Builder> getTagsBuilderList()
The tags returned.
repeated .google.devtools.artifactregistry.v1beta2.Tag tags = 1;
Returns
public int getTagsCount()
The tags returned.
repeated .google.devtools.artifactregistry.v1beta2.Tag tags = 1;
Returns
public List<Tag> getTagsList()
The tags returned.
repeated .google.devtools.artifactregistry.v1beta2.Tag tags = 1;
Returns
public TagOrBuilder getTagsOrBuilder(int index)
The tags returned.
repeated .google.devtools.artifactregistry.v1beta2.Tag tags = 1;
Parameter
Returns
public List<? extends TagOrBuilder> getTagsOrBuilderList()
The tags returned.
repeated .google.devtools.artifactregistry.v1beta2.Tag tags = 1;
Returns
Type | Description |
List<? extends com.google.devtools.artifactregistry.v1beta2.TagOrBuilder> | |
protected GeneratedMessageV3.FieldAccessorTable internalGetFieldAccessorTable()
Returns
Overrides
public final boolean isInitialized()
Returns
Overrides
public ListTagsResponse.Builder mergeFrom(ListTagsResponse other)
Parameter
Returns
public ListTagsResponse.Builder mergeFrom(CodedInputStream input, ExtensionRegistryLite extensionRegistry)
Parameters
Returns
Overrides
Exceptions
public ListTagsResponse.Builder mergeFrom(Message other)
Parameter
Returns
Overrides
public final ListTagsResponse.Builder mergeUnknownFields(UnknownFieldSet unknownFields)
Parameter
Returns
Overrides
public ListTagsResponse.Builder removeTags(int index)
The tags returned.
repeated .google.devtools.artifactregistry.v1beta2.Tag tags = 1;
Parameter
Returns
public ListTagsResponse.Builder setField(Descriptors.FieldDescriptor field, Object value)
Parameters
Returns
Overrides
setNextPageToken(String value)
public ListTagsResponse.Builder setNextPageToken(String value)
The token to retrieve the next page of tags, or empty if there are no
more tags to return.
string next_page_token = 2;
Parameter
Name | Description |
value | String
The nextPageToken to set.
|
Returns
setNextPageTokenBytes(ByteString value)
public ListTagsResponse.Builder setNextPageTokenBytes(ByteString value)
The token to retrieve the next page of tags, or empty if there are no
more tags to return.
string next_page_token = 2;
Parameter
Name | Description |
value | ByteString
The bytes for nextPageToken to set.
|
Returns
public ListTagsResponse.Builder setRepeatedField(Descriptors.FieldDescriptor field, int index, Object value)
Parameters
Returns
Overrides
public ListTagsResponse.Builder setTags(int index, Tag value)
The tags returned.
repeated .google.devtools.artifactregistry.v1beta2.Tag tags = 1;
Parameters
Name | Description |
index | int
|
value | Tag
|
Returns
public ListTagsResponse.Builder setTags(int index, Tag.Builder builderForValue)
The tags returned.
repeated .google.devtools.artifactregistry.v1beta2.Tag tags = 1;
Parameters
Returns
public final ListTagsResponse.Builder setUnknownFields(UnknownFieldSet unknownFields)
Parameter
Returns
Overrides